CVE-2022-41921: Discourse chat messages should have a maximum character limit
First published: Mon Nov 28 2022(Updated: )
Discourse is an open-source discussion platform. Prior to version 2.9.0.beta13, users can post chat messages of an unlimited length, which can cause a denial of service for other users when posting huge amounts of text. Users should upgrade to version 2.9.0.beta13, where a limit has been introduced. No known workarounds are available.
